Blindfire, a unique multiplayer FPS emphasizing sensory gameplay, transitions to free-to-play after a lackluster early access period. Despite active development ending a year prior, Double Eleven commits to indefinite server support. The game introduces accessibility features like Audio Aim Assist for visually impaired players.
Blindfire: Lights Out, the innovative yet commercially underperforming online FPS, receives a final update making it free across console and PC, with servers to remain online. Developer Double Eleven cites the preservation of games as art. This move contrasts sharply with the industry's typical handling of failed titles, such as Highguard and Concord, which were swiftly made unplayable.

Blood Vial, a retro-inspired micro-FPS on Steam, combines fast-paced shooting with Splatoon-like movement, utilizing blood as both a health meter and a tactical resource. For its $5 price tag, it offers an enjoyable, albeit shallow, experience perfect for short bursts of gameplay. With its unique blend of speed and strategy, Blood Vial is well worth the investment for fans of quick, challenging FPS action.
Valve reintroduces Steam Controllers with a reservation system, similar to the Steam Deck's launch, to combat resale and ensure fair access. Reservations open May 8, with the US and Canada prioritized, followed by the UK, Europe, and Australia. This move aims to prevent the immediate sell-out and eBay resale seen in the first wave.
New Xbox boss Asha Sharma is approaching exclusivity strategies with caution, as Microsoft considers a shift in its approach to exclusive titles amid financial struggles and an upcoming next-gen console, Project Helix. This move could impact the release of future Halo games and other first-party titles on PlayStation. Sharma's decisions will significantly influence Xbox's value to its core gaming fanbase.
Sony has removed the Deals tab from the PlayStation Store, redirecting users to the Sales section instead. This change aims to simplify the storefront experience, though some users might miss the dedicated deals section. The move is part of ongoing efforts to refine the PlayStation Store's layout.

Polygon's new documentary, Battle of the Boroughs, showcases NYC public school students competing in a Minecraft tournament to address real-world urban challenges. Through Minecraft Education, teams reimagine New York City with solutions for equal access to healthy food, renewable energy, and improved transit. This inspirational story highlights empowerment through creativity and civic planning.
